What CyberTAFE is
CyberTAFE is a connected toolchain that takes a qualification from its training package all the way to delivery in a learning management system. It pairs an authoring environment (VCCMS) with AI-assisted resource generation, structured assessment grading, and a student-facing portal — all organised around the one thing the VET sector runs on: the performance criterion.
Built around the performance criterion
Every unit of competency is unpacked to its elements and performance criteria. Each criterion can then be supported by up to twelve resource types across four categories — content, interactive, contextual and media. That mapping is the backbone of the platform: it's how compliance is demonstrated and how gaps become visible.

Standards
Courses are developed to ASQA standards and mapped to the Australian Qualifications Framework. CyberTAFE references Training.gov.au as the source of truth for qualifications and units, and aligns its compliance model to ASQA requirements.
